How long does mdma last
When ingesting MDMA, the effects typically last 3 to 6 hours, depending on the dosage. The experience is highly dependent on multiple factors, including:
- The amount of MDMA consumed: Higher doses, especially over 200 mg, tend to produce effects that last longer. However, higher doses also increase the risks of negative side effects and health issues.
- Your body weight and metabolism: Larger individuals and those with faster metabolisms may find the effects wear off more quickly.
- Setting and environment: Being in a stimulating environment with music and lights, or engaging in energetic activities like dancing, can make the effects seem to last longer. A quiet, relaxed setting may cause the effects to feel shorter.
On average, most users report:
- Coming up: Feeling the first effects around 30 to 60 minutes after ingesting the MDMA. This includes increased energy, euphoria, empathy, and sensory enhancement.
- Plateau: The peak effects occurring 1 to 2 hours after ingestion and lasting 2 to 3 hours. This is when the maximum euphoria and sociability are experienced.
- Coming down: The effects start to taper off around 3 to 4 hours after ingestion. Feelings of stimulation decrease, while feelings of relaxation and calm increase. Residual stimulation may last 6 hours or longer after the initial dose.
To summarize, you can expect the primary effects of MDMA to last 3 to 6 hours after ingesting the substance. However, the total experience including coming up, plateau, and coming down can span 6 to 10 hours for some individuals depending on the factors discussed. The effects of MDMA are highly dose-dependent, so you must exercise caution with the amount consumed to avoid negative health risks and ensure safety.
How long does mdma stay in your system
How Long Does MDMA Stay in Your System?
The effects of MDMA typically last 3 to 6 hours, but MDMA can remain detectable in your system for much longer. Several factors determine how long MDMA stays in your system:
- Metabolism: A person’s metabolism plays a significant role in how quickly MDMA is metabolized and eliminated from the body. Someone with a faster metabolism will generally metabolize MDMA more quickly than someone with a slower metabolism.
- Frequency of use: Chronic, long-term use of MDMA can increase the time it takes for the drug to clear from your system. MDMA and its metabolites can accumulate in the tissues of frequent users.
- Dosage: The higher the dose of MDMA ingested, the longer it will take for the drug to be eliminated from your system. Larger doses mean there are higher concentrations of MDMA and metabolites present, which takes more time to metabolize and excrete.
- Hydration: MDMA causes increased thirst and urination, which can lead to dehydration if not properly hydrated. Dehydration reduces the rate at which MDMA is excreted from the body through urine. Staying well hydrated helps flush MDMA from your system more quickly.
In most cases, MDMA will be detectable on a standard urine drug test for 1 to 7 days after use. Blood tests can detect MDMA for up to 24 hours. Hair follicle tests have the longest detection window and can identify MDMA use for up to 90 days. To fully clear MDMA from your system and avoid a positive drug test, it is best to abstain from use for at least 1 to 2 weeks. The only way to ensure you will pass a drug test is to avoid taking MDMA altogether.

What is MDMA?
MDMA, commonly known as ecstasy or molly, is a synthetic psychoactive substance that produces feelings of increased energy, pleasure, emotional warmth, and distorted sensory perception. Chemically, MDMA is a phenethylamine and amphetamine compound. It acts as a serotonin-norepinephrine-dopamine releasing agent and reuptake inhibitor.
Effects of MDMA
The effects of MDMA include feelings of euphoria, increased sensitivity to touch, and increased empathy. Other effects may include anxiety, paranoia, and insomnia. The effects of MDMA usually last 3 to 6 hours, though it is common for people to take a second dose as the effects of the first dose begin to fade.
Health Risks of MDMA
MDMA can be dangerous, especially if misused. Possible negative health consequences include:
- Hyperthermia and dehydration: MDMA can raise body temperature and blood pressure to dangerous levels, which can lead to dehydration if fluids are not replenished.
- Neurotoxicity: High or frequent doses of MDMA may be neurotoxic, damaging serotonin neurons in the brain. This can lead to memory problems and depression.
- Cardiovascular problems: MDMA increases heart rate and blood pressure which can lead to heart attacks, strokes or other cardiovascular emergencies, especially for those with pre-existing heart conditions.
- Psychiatric issues: MDMA use can lead to anxiety, depression, and sleep problems. In some cases it may trigger or exacerbate underlying mental health issues.
- Addiction: Although MDMA is not considered an addictive drug, some users do become addicted to the feelings it produces and continue using it compulsively despite negative consequences.
In summary, MDMA produces powerful psychoactive effects but also carries risks to physical and mental health, especially if misused. Responsible and occasional use of MDMA in moderation can reduce risks, but there is no completely safe level of use. If choosing to use MDMA, do thorough research, understand the effects and risks, and take appropriate harm reduction precautions.
